Health Care Company Glossary
Amgen: Applied Molecular Genetics is the largest independent biotechnology company, and is international in scope. It had 2005 revenue of $12.5 billion.
Humana: Humana is a Fortune 500 Health Insurance company based in Louisville, KY. It has approximately 11 million U.S. customers, and $21.3 billion in revenue.
Institute for Healthcare Improvement: IHI is a not-for-profit organization based in Cambridge, MA with a vision of improving healthcare worldwide. The mission of the IHI is to both cultivate and help implement ideas for improving patient care.
Kaiser Permanente: KP is an integrated, managed care organization. It consists of a health plan (not-for-profit), hospitals (not-for-profit) and medical groups (for-profit). KP has 8.5 million health plan members. As of 2006, KP had $31.1 billion annual operating revenues.
Tenet: Tenet Healthcare Corporation is a for-profit, publicly traded hospital holding company headquartered in Dallas, TX. It is the second-largest hospital chain in the country.
WellPoint, Inc.: As of 2006, WellPoint, Inc. is the largest health insurer in the United States. WellPoint owns the BCBS brand in several states. The publicly traded company is headquartered in Indianapolis, IN, and had 2005 revenue of $45 billion.
